Job Title
Finance Consultant
Job Description
**Job Title:** Finance Consultant **Role Summary** The Finance Consultant works across client engagements in finance and accounting, providing support in accounts payable/receivable, general ledger, cost accounting, treasury, tax, and financial control. Junior consultants focus on day‑to‑day accounting tasks, while senior consultants drive broader financial strategy, reporting, compliance, and process improvement. **Expectations** - Deliver accurate and compliant financial statements and VAT filings. - Optimize clients’ financial health through analytical insights and process recommendations. - Collaborate with cross‑functional teams and maintain strong client relationships. - Maintain up‑to‑date knowledge of accounting standards and regulatory requirements. **Key Responsibilities** - Assist with accounts payable and receivable processing. - Manage general ledger maintenance and periodic close. - Perform cost and financial analysis, including variance analysis. - Support treasury functions such as cash forecasting and liquidity management. - Prepare and review VAT returns and other statutory filings. - Compile annual financial statements in conformity with applicable standards. - Lead or support control and compliance audits. - Identify and recommend process improvements to enhance financial reporting and controls. - Provide constructive feedback and coaching to clients on financial matters. **Required Skills** - Fluent in Dutch and English; French knowledge is an advantage. - Strong analytical and critical‑thinking abilities. - Excellent problem‑solving skills with attention to detail. - Client‑focused attitude and effective communication. - Proficiency in accounting software and Microsoft Office, especially Excel. - Ability to work independently and as part of a multidisciplinary team. **Required Education & Certifications** -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Finance, Accounting, Economics, or a related field. - Professional certifications (e.g., ACCA, CPA, CIMA, or equivalent) are a plus.
